C4 plants occur more commonly in desert conditions because _____.
hjlf

Answer:

The correct answer is option E.

Explanation:

C4 plants are the plants that utilize the Hatch-Slack pathway or C4 carbon fixation type of photosynthesis process in which carbon dioxide into 4 carbon sugar to move to the Calvin cycle.

These plants are present more commonly in dry and hot climates such as deserts due to their ability to the fixed carbon at a low concentration of carbon dioxide and produce more energy when stomata are closed. Corn, pineapple sugarcane and many more are examples of the C4 plants.

Plant and animal cells have many structures in common except for which of the following?
denis23 [38]

Answer:

A plant and animal cell both have a plasma membrane, ONLY a plant cell has a cell wall. Both of them have cytoplasm, a nucleus to guide them on what to do and ribosomes to produce protein. Only a plant contains a large vacuoles to store water and have chloroplast to do photosynthesis.

What is the best definition of mutation
statuscvo [17]
Mutations. Definition. A Mutationoccurs when a DNA gene is damaged or changed in such a way as to alter the genetic message carried by that gene. A Mutagen is an agent of substance that can bring about a permanent alteration to the physical composition of a DNA gene such that the genetic message is changed
